Well I have small suggestion about our little battle RP rule here,
Well this is the concerned rule: User can make only 3 moves per turn
Well I suggest we edit this rule in such a way that if a person has used only 2 jutsu moves in his previous turn then he is allowed a total of 4 moves in the next turn. If he has used 2 jutsu moves in the previous two turns then he is allowed a total of 5 moves in the following turn. Basically allowing the stacking up of the jutsu slots.
It will give a much more realistic touch to the RP, since by using less number of jutsus per turn you would be basically conserving your chakra which can be used to increase your fighting time in the next turn. Also to gain this advantage the user would have to use his cunning in the earlier move to reduce the number of jutsus he uses and not just spam them for sake of using his slots. This will reward those who actually think out a strategy in their play.
We can always limit the stacking to the previous two moves only and such so that it does not go out of hand.
